Kirsten and Matthew Scott Talk Musical Theater, Broadway Dreams, and ‘Rock of Ages,’ Plus Writing, Kids, and Gratitude Journals – Episode 515

Kirsten Scott and Matthew Scott join Nancy to discuss their acting and singing careers, their musical theater-driven journey and work with shows from Jersey Boys to Rock of Ages, their new routines, and thoughts on Broadway’s safe comeback. Plus, the actors share their suggestions for children and young adults (and their parents) interested in the performing arts, and Matthew reviews his work with Broadway Dreams, the not-for-profit performing arts organization dedicated to inspiring youth and young adult students from all socioeconomic backgrounds (1:35).

In the second segment, Nancy and writer/columnist Bonnie Jean Feldkamp (42:06) review the power of writing and how parents can encourage children to explore writing and make it a fun and helpful tool. Bonnie also discusses her family’s gratitude journal experience and her upcoming publications.
